WASA Mianwali Jobs 2026 – Career Opportunity / Walk-in Interview (Work Charge / Daily Wages | 85-Day Temporary Hiring)
The Office of the Managing Director, Water & Sanitation Agency (WASA) Mianwali is inviting applications and conducting Walk-in Interviews for suitable candidates on a work charge / daily wages basis for a purely temporary period of 85 days. This recruitment includes A.D / Graduate Engineer (Civil / Mechanical / Computer / IT), Assistant Revenue Officer, Accountant, Surveyor, Telephone Operator, Electrician, Heavy Machinery Driver, Loader Rickshaw / Vehicle Driver, Sewerman, Sanitary Worker / Sweeper, and Chowkidar. Positions are based in Mianwali (Punjab, Pakistan) and may be posted anywhere within WASA Mianwali’s jurisdiction as per requirement. Job Positions Detail
| Sr. No. | Post Name | No. of Posts | Qualification / Eligibility |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| A.D / Graduate Engineer (Civil / Mechanical / Computer / IT) | 04 | BSc Engineering from PEC / HEC recognized university. Preference for experienced candidates. |
| 2 | Assistant Revenue Officer | 04 | Graduate (Social Sciences) with 10 years field experience. |
| 3 | Accountant | 01 | B.Com Hons / BBA / BS Accounting or equivalent (16-year education) from recognized institute/university with 5 years field experience. |
| 4 | Surveyor | 02 | Specified Diploma of Surveyor / DAE. |
| 5 | Telephone Operator | 02 | Bachelor degree. |
| 6 | Electrician | 01 | Middle with 1-year Diploma in Electrician. |
| 7 | Heavy Machinery Driver | 04 | Middle pass, good health, must have HTV license. |
| 8 | Loader Rickshaw / Vehicle Driver | 04 | Middle pass, good health, must have LTV license. |
| 9 | Sewerman | 25 | Primary pass. |
| 10 | Sanitary Worker / Sweeper | 02 | Primary pass. |
| 11 | Chowkidar | 02 | Primary pass. |
Job Type, Duration, and Hiring Basis
- Job Type: Work Charge / Daily Wages (Temporary) ✅
- Duration: 85 days (purely temporary) ✅
- Regularization: Not allowed on the basis of this temporary appointment ✅
- Posting: Anywhere within WASA Mianwali jurisdiction (as required) ✅
- Equal Opportunity: Open for male and female candidates ✅
This is a short-term engagement designed to meet operational needs. Candidates should apply only if they are comfortable with the temporary nature of employment and the field/shift expectations of public service work.

Eligibility Criteria ✅ (Important Conditions)
✅ Punjab Domicile is mandatory (only Punjab domicile candidates allowed)
✅ Age limit: Up to 40 years for all seats
✅ Preference: Higher qualification and relevant experience may be preferred
✅ Original documents: Must be produced at the time of interview
✅ If any information or documents are found fake, candidature can be cancelled at any stage
Required Documents (Bring Complete File)
To avoid rejection for incomplete documentation, prepare the following:
- 🪪 Attested copy of CNIC
- 🏠 Domicile copy (Punjab)
- 🎓 Attested educational documents (degrees/diplomas)
- 📸 Two (02) passport size photographs
- 💼 Experience proof (where required/claimed)
- ✅ NOC (if already serving in Government/Semi-Government)
Note: Incomplete applications or missing documents will not be entertained.
Submission & Office Location 📍
Applications must reach the office of the undersigned within office hours at:
📍 WASA Office, Near Tariq Niazi Hockey Stadium, Tehsil & District Mianwali
📅 Last date to submit documents: 14 March 2026
This is a deadline-driven walk-in process—submit your documents early so you don’t miss the interview schedule.
Walk-in Interview Schedule
WASA has announced interview dates by serial number range:
✅ Interview Day 1
📅 16 March 2026 — 🕙 10:00 AM
For Sr. No. 01 to 06
(Graduate Engineer, Assistant Revenue Officer, Accountant, Surveyor, Telephone Operator, Electrician)
✅ Interview Day 2
📅 17 March 2026 — 🕙 10:00 AM
For Sr. No. 07 to 11
(Heavy Machinery Driver, Loader Rickshaw/Vehicle Driver, Sewerman, Sanitary Worker/Sweeper, Chowkidar)
